Alabama
Alabama congress made delta-8
THC legal. In April 2021, Alabama House Bill 2 was passed. Which also included
a provision that would have made delta-8 and delta-10 items illegal. Similar
changes happened to the state's medicinal marijuana bill.
Arkansas
HB 1640, authorized by the
Arkansas house of representatives, made Delta-8 THC legal. An earlier hemp bill
was repealed in favor of the first one.
Florida
Delta-8 THC is now recognized
in Florida. However, if HB 679 is implemented, this might change. The measure
proposes systems and controls for hemp extract goods and may maybe outright ban
hemp-derived THC.
Georgia
Georgia has made Delta-8 THC
from hemp acceptable. Hemp goods and hemp-derived products were permitted under
House Bill 213, which was enacted in 2019.
Hawaii
Delta-8 THC is legal in Hawaii,
with the exception of edible and inhalable goods. This rule prohibits the use
of delta eight gummies and vapes, while also flowers and other beverages.

Louisiana
Delta-8 is now completely legal
in Louisiana. Under HB640, inhalable items such as flowers and vapes are outlawed.
It was put into effect in August of 2021. THC content cannot increase by 1% per
kilogram in any product. Delta-8 foods, drinks, and topicals are currently only
available in Louisiana. The only state that allows firms to register delta 8
THC edibles in Louisiana.
